As an Inventory Specialist I , you'll support the flow of materials that keep operations running smoothly-from receiving and storing inventory to tracking usage and maintaining accurate records. You'll work closely with cross-functional teams to ensure inventory accuracy, identify process improvements, and prevent loss, all while keeping storage areas organized and audit-ready. WHAT YOU'LL DO
- Manage Inventory Operations: Receive, inspect, store, and distribute materials, equipment, and supplies while maintaining accurate system records.
- Maintain Inventory Accuracy: Perform cycle counts, reconcile discrepancies, and support physical inventory audits to ensure data integrity.
- Monitor Inventory Flow: Track inventory movement and usage to ensure proper stock levels and availability for operational needs.
- Analyze and Report Data: Compile inventory, cost, and variance reports; identify trends and provide recommendations to management.
- Improve Processes and Controls: Collaborate with management to enhance inventory procedures, optimize workflows, and implement loss prevention strategies.
- Support Team Coordination: Work with internal teams to ensure timely fulfillment of inventory needs and assist in training less experienced staff.
- Resolve Issues Proactively: Investigate inventory discrepancies, address operational challenges, and escalate issues as needed.
- Maintain Organized Storage Areas: Ensure stockrooms and storage facilities are clean, organized, and compliant with company standards.
- Inventory Systems & Data Management: Comfortable working with ERP or inventory systems to track, update, and analyze inventory data accurately.
- Attention to Detail & Accuracy: Strong ability to maintain precise records, perform reconciliations, and catch discrepancies early.
- Organization & Time Management: Skilled at prioritizing tasks, managing inventory flow, and maintaining orderly storage environments.
- Collaboration & Communication: Works effectively with cross-functional teams and communicates clearly with peers and management.
- Problem Solving & Continuous Improvement: Proactively identifies inefficiencies and contributes to process enhancements and loss prevention.
